Meet Shelly, our Events and Fundraising Officer at RSPCA Hull and East Riding. Shelly is a recent addition to the team, helping us raise vital funds to rehabilitate and rehome cats and dogs.

Let’s get to know her a bit better and learn about her role with us!

What is the best thing about working for the RSPCA Hull & East Riding branch?
Meeting new people, animals & making connections sorry that’s 3…

In your own words, what is your role at the RSPCA Hull & East Riding?
To be part of the team & achieve the common goal of supporting the animals that come into our care. My focus being on raising funds, raising awareness, forming collaborations & creating the fun stuff for the community to get involved with & raise lots of pennies !!

Part of your job is encouraging people to fundraise – how do they go about doing so?
So many ways from taking part in events & being sponsored, Donations to our shops, Collection boxes at various locations. Creating greater awareness through attending various key events throughout the city & local area to share what we do & how people can get involved & raise funds.
